Memo: Nye (1975) stated:- A junior homonym of Pangraptica Wileman & South, 1921, -Lepid., Noctuidae. The objective replacement name is Craptignapa nom. n. [Nye, 1975]. See: CRAPTIGNAPA Nye, 1975. Poole (1989) included PANGRAPTICA Hampson, 1926 as a junior synonym of CRAPTIGNAPA Nye, 1975.
